Read the evidence correctly.

The top-line adjusted ratings use the full published preseason model. Split statistics below them are unadjusted observations from 2025–26. Opponent ranks are the current model’s ranks, not what was known before each historical game. The “top 50” split is descriptive and does not enter model evaluation.

Rates pool numerators and denominators from games with all fields required for that metric. Missing values remain unavailable; every metric shows its game count. Ranks require at least 10 games and compare programs in the model’s rated field. Ties share rank; percentiles use their average position. High percentiles mean favorable values only for metrics with a defined direction.

Player workloads refer to recorded 2025–26 appearances. Estimated usage divides FGA + 0.475 × FTA + turnovers by minutes-prorated team opportunities in those same games. It assumes team opportunity rates were constant while a player was on court; it is not a lineup or play-by-play measurement. Overtime is included in available minutes. Minutes and usage samples can differ.
